Minerva FC is poised to represent India at the highly competitive MIC Cup 2026, a prestigious youth football tournament held in Spain. This event marks a significant moment for Indian grassroots football, as the academy has a strong track record of developing notable players, including Sandesh Jhingan and Anwar Ali.
The MIC Cup, or Mediterranean International Cup, is globally recognized for accelerating player development, having hosted future stars like Messi and Neymar. Minerva FC will be the sole Indian representative among 52 teams vying for the trophy.
Minerva FC has been placed in Group B, a competitive division featuring Boca OC from the United States, EF Santa Ana from Canada, and the host team Kaptiva Sports Academy from Spain. The academy's group stage matches are scheduled from April 1st to April 2nd, 2026.
